2分钟python入门数据分析,5秒交表!

Q11:请输出panda2报表,

标题是”熊猫山谷收入统计表“,

日期设置为自动显示当日,

输出格式为Excel,CSV,SAS,Python。

报表是最基本的输出格式,

是前面10步的结束,

也是”数据可视化“的起点。

从这里开始,需要考虑信息的传递问题。

有些专业的老板看到这张表就get it。

但是想要更多的相关方都能理解你的工作,

那就从这张表开始,进行深度加工。

我们会在最后一节,画图,开始可视化。

这一节的知识点有两个:

1.设置自动显示当前时间:

today = datetime.datetime.now().strftime("%Y-%m-%d"),

是不是没有Excel 简单?直接一个today()插入就OK了。

2.输出到不同格式的文件:

panda2.to_excel;

panda2.to_CSV;

panda2.to_sas7bdat;

panda2.to_pickle.

sas7bdat,是SAS 的文件格式,

pickle是Python的文件格式,

同学,是不是不难?[呲牙]

再送一个ChatGPT的知识点:

3. panda2 = pd.DataFrame({'col1': [1, 2, 3], 'col2': [4, 5, 6], 'col3': [7, 8, 9]})

这是一个手动输入变量和值生成报表的代码,

是ChatGPT的低级错误。

我们已经生成了panda2文件,

只需要直接添加标题和日期,

它还给了一个手动输入的代码。

所以,玩代码的离下岗还早。

你的老板离不开善解人意的你[呲牙]

** 快结束了,终于添加一个库,datetime,

看到了没有,pandas 这一个库,

完成了大部分工作。[憨笑]

**对初学者来讲,不怕再啰嗦两句:

1. 这段代码输出的文件到哪儿去了?

答:到了当前默认的工作目录,

可以用这段代码来显示,

然后去文件夹下面检查是否到位;

import os

# 获取当前工作目录

current_dir = os.getcwd()

# 打印当前工作目录

l print("当前工作目录是:", current_dir)

2.如果要自己指定位置该怎么写?

my_data.to_excel("C:/Users/username/Desktop/my_data.xlsx", index=False);

OK,就这样了[呲牙]